WASHINGTON, April 14, 2011 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- Consumer Watchdog today asked the House Oversight & Government Reform Committee to investigate Google's misrepresentations about its "cloud computing" services as the Internet giant has tried to sell them to the federal government, as well as state and municipal governments. WASHINGTON, Oct. 24 /PRNewswire-USNewswire/ -- California's Congressional delegation, last night, sent a bipartisan letter to President George W. Bush thanking him for declaring a federal state of emergency and for providing aid to battle wildfires at the request of Governor Arnold Schwarzenegger.
